A Paradigm Shift in Human Experience and Perception
At its core, virtual reality's most fundamental impact is its ability to manipulate and redefine human perception. Unlike any medium that came before it, VR does not ask for our observation; it demands our immersion. It replaces our physical reality with a digitally constructed one, engaging our primary senses of sight and sound to create a powerful, neurological trick known as presence. Presence is the unequivocal feeling of "being there," the suspension of disbelief so complete that the brain reacts to virtual stimuli as if they were real. This phenomenon is the engine of VR's transformative power.
This shift from observation to experience has profound implications. It fosters empathy on an unprecedented scale. Where a documentary can tell you about a refugee crisis, a VR experience can place you in the middle of it, creating a visceral, emotional understanding that facts and figures alone cannot achieve. Conversely, it allows for incredible feats of imagination and exploration, letting an individual walk on Mars or swim through the human bloodstream. VR changes the user from a passive consumer of information into an active participant within it, fundamentally altering the dynamic between content and consciousness.
Revolutionizing Education and Professional Training
The realm of education and training is experiencing one of the most direct and positive impacts of virtual reality. The technology is dismantling the barriers of traditional learning, replacing theoretical memorization with experiential practice.
- Immersive Learning: Students are no longer limited to reading about ancient Rome; they can take a guided tour through a meticulously reconstructed Forum. Medical students can practice complex surgical procedures on virtual patients, making mistakes and learning critical skills without any risk to human life. This hands-on approach accelerates comprehension and retention of complex subjects.
- Skill Acquisition and Muscle Memory: VR is exceptional for training that requires spatial awareness and precise physical movement. From pilots practicing emergency procedures in a virtual cockpit to mechanics learning to assemble a complex engine, VR allows for repetitive, safe practice that builds real muscle memory, drastically reducing training costs and improving outcomes.
- Democratizing Access: A student in a remote village can have the same access to a virtual chemistry lab or a historical site as a student in a well-funded urban school. VR has the potential to level the educational playing field, providing high-quality experiential learning to anyone, anywhere.
Transforming Healthcare and Therapeutic Practices
In healthcare, VR is moving from a novel experiment to a validated therapeutic tool, creating impacts in both treatment and rehabilitation.
- Pain Management and Distraction Therapy: The immersive nature of VR is a powerful non-pharmacological tool for pain management. For patients undergoing painful wound care, burn therapy, or dental procedures, being immersed in a calming, engaging virtual world can significantly reduce perceived pain and anxiety by diverting the brain's attention.
- Exposure Therapy and Phobia Treatment: Mental health professionals are using VR to create controlled, safe environments for treating phobias (like fear of heights, flying, or public speaking) and post-traumatic stress disorder (PTSD). Patients can gradually confront their triggers within the virtual space, allowing them to process and overcome their anxieties in a manageable way.
- Physical Rehabilitation and Motor Skills: Stroke victims and individuals with physical disabilities are using VR games and simulations to aid their recovery. These exercises turn repetitive physical therapy into engaging tasks, improving patient motivation and adherence to treatment plans while providing therapists with precise data on patient progress.
- Surgical Planning and Medical Visualization: Surgeons are using VR to plan complex operations. By creating a 3D model of a patient's anatomy from MRI or CT scans, they can "walk through" a procedure beforehand, identifying potential challenges and optimizing their approach, which can lead to shorter operation times and improved patient safety.
Redefining Entertainment, Socialization, and the Metaverse
The entertainment industry was an early adopter of VR, but its impact goes far beyond more immersive video games. It is forging new art forms and redefining social connection.
- New Narrative Formats: Filmmakers and artists are exploring VR to tell stories in radically new ways. Instead of a fixed camera angle, the audience is placed within the scene, able to look around and choose where to focus their attention. This creates a deeply personal and non-linear form of storytelling.
- The Social Dimension: Social VR platforms allow people to meet, interact, and share experiences as embodied avatars in virtual spaces. Friends separated by oceans can feel like they are watching a movie together in the same virtual cinema or attending a live concert side-by-side. This has profound implications for reducing loneliness and creating new forms of community that are untethered from physical location.
- The Concept of the Metaverse: VR is the likely gateway to the metaverse—a persistent network of shared, virtual spaces. This evolution of the internet could transform how we work, socialize, shop, and play, creating a new digital economy and a parallel layer of human existence. The impact on commerce, real estate, and identity in such a world is immense and still largely uncharted.
Economic and Industrial Reshaping
Beyond consumer applications, VR is driving efficiency and innovation in numerous industries, changing how products are designed, built, and sold.
- Design and Prototyping: Architects, engineers, and product designers use VR to create and walk through prototypes long before physical models are built. This allows for early detection of design flaws, saves enormous amounts of time and resources, and enables clients to experience a space at a human scale before a single brick is laid.
- Remote Collaboration and Assistance: An expert engineer can be virtually "beamed" onto a factory floor anywhere in the world to guide a local technician through a complex repair, seeing what they see and annotating their real-world view. This reduces travel costs and downtime dramatically.
- Virtual Showrooms and Retail: Companies are creating virtual showrooms where customers can configure and explore products like cars, furniture, or homes in photorealistic detail. This enhances the shopping experience and provides valuable data on customer preferences.
Navigating the Ethical and Societal Challenges
Such a powerful technology does not arrive without significant challenges and risks. Its impact is a double-edged sword, demanding careful consideration and proactive governance.
- The Reality Gap and Psychological Effects: The intense realism of VR can lead to dissociation, known as the "reality gap," where users struggle to reacclimatize to the real world after prolonged use. The long-term psychological effects of regularly inhabiting a virtual body and world are not yet fully understood.
- Data Privacy and Surveillance: VR headsets are data collection powerhouses. They can track precise eye movement, body language, vocal inflections, and even physiological responses like pupil dilation. This data is incredibly valuable and deeply personal, raising severe concerns about privacy, profiling, and how this information could be used or exploited.
- The Potential for Addiction and Escapism: If a virtual world is more appealing, rewarding, or comfortable than real life, the risk of addiction and unhealthy escapism is high. This could exacerbate social isolation and mental health issues rather than alleviate them.
- Misinformation and Manipulation: The power of experiential learning cuts both ways. If VR can build empathy, it can also be used as the ultimate propaganda tool, creating hyper-realistic simulations of false events to manipulate beliefs and behaviors in a way that is far more convincing than a written article or video.
- Accessibility and the Digital Divide: High costs and technical requirements could create a new digital divide, separating those who can afford to experience and shape these new virtual worlds from those who cannot, potentially leading to new forms of social and economic inequality.
The Future Trajectory of an Evolving Technology
The VR we see today is merely the prototype. Its future impact will be amplified by convergence with other transformative technologies. The line between virtual and physical will further blur with advancements in haptic feedback, allowing users to feel virtual objects. The integration of artificial intelligence will create dynamic, responsive virtual worlds populated by intelligent agents. As brain-computer interfaces evolve, we may eventually move beyond headsets entirely, interfacing with virtual environments directly through our neural pathways. This trajectory suggests that VR's ultimate impact may be to challenge the very definition of reality and human connection, forcing us to continually re-evaluate the relationship between our physical selves and our digital existences.
